三菱PLC的急停程序编写方法如下:
编写急停按钮的程序
急停按钮的程序与普通控制程序类似,只需在程序段中串上急停按钮符号即可。
使用特殊辅助继电器
三菱有一个特殊辅助继电器(如M8037),可以断开所有输出,但这种方法不推荐用于实际项目,因为它存在安全隐患。
在步进程序中使用辅助继电器M
在步进程序中,可以使用辅助继电器M代替输出Y。将急停按钮的程序放在最前面,然后在步进程序中用M来控制Y,并在M和Y之间放置急停按钮。在步进程序中,必须使用SET指令对M进行动作,否则程序只会短暂停止。
使用强制STOP指令
在编程软件中,可以找到特殊继电器/寄存器,选择PLC型号,找到M8037(强制STOP指令),给它指令即可停止,关闭后需要复位。
使用急停指令
三菱PLC中,M0、M1、M2、M30等指令用于执行停止指令。
M0指令:立即停止所有程序运行,并永久关闭输出端口。
M1指令:紧急停止,立即停止程序运行,但输出端口不关闭。
M2指令:停止输出端口,并立即停止程序运行。
M30指令:程序末尾指令,通常用于程序结束时的停止。
使用ZRST SS指令
在紧急情况下,可以使用ZRST SS指令来使区间复位,不能将常闭触点加入转移条件中,因为SFC编程的状态是启动一个状态就会自动断开上一个状态。
建议
实际项目中,建议使用M0或M1指令进行急停,因为它们能够更好地控制程序停止和输出端口的状态。
调试程序时,可以使用特殊辅助继电器M8037,但务必注意其安全隐患。
编写程序时,确保在程序段中明确标注急停按钮,并在关键位置使用SET指令控制辅助继电器M。